The role:

Within the Housing Needs Service is an exciting opportunity to join the Housing Resolutions Team as a Housing Resolutions Officer.

The Housing Resolutions Team provide housing options advice to households in temporary accommodation and promote effective move-on to other settled housing, including private rented sector, intermediate and social housing as well as dealing with tenancy audits and resolving customer complaints.

You will be expected to visit temporary accommodation customers regularly to provide a range of tailored information and advice about more settled accommodation.

You will maintain high standards of casework, record keeping and excellent relations with other departments within the Housing Needs Service.
